Hawthorn Bluff Campground & Fishing Area is ideally situated at 8377 OK-88, Oologah, OK 74053, USA, placing it directly on the eastern shores of the expansive Oologah Lake in northeastern Oklahoma. This strategic location is a significant advantage, offering campers immediate access to one of Oklahoma's most popular lakes. The campground is less than 30 miles northeast of Tulsa, making it a convenient escape for residents of the Tulsa metropolitan area and surrounding communities.
Access to Hawthorn Bluff is straightforward, typically involving well-maintained state highways. From Tulsa, for instance, visitors can take U.S. Highway 169 north for approximately 27 miles, then turn east on Highway 88, with the campground located about 2 miles further. While some internal roads within the campground might be gravel, they are generally not problematic for vehicles, including RVs and trailers.
The proximity to Oologah Lake means campers have direct access to its vast waters, which are popular for a variety of recreational activities. The campground's layout is designed to maximize the lake views, with many sites offering picturesque scenery. Its location also puts it within easy reach of local attractions, such as the historic Dog Iron Ranch, the birthplace of Will Rogers, which serves as a living history museum. Nice campground. Bring your levelers. And water spigots at a few locations around the park. No sewer connection but there is a dump station. Beautiful views of Lake Oologah. Ladies at the gate are so kind and personable and make you feel welcome. Cleanest bathrooms and showers of all the campgrounds we have ever been to. Apr 21, 2025 · Phia YangThis is a recap from a previous stay here 3 yrs ago. For the most part, the sites are level. Some are short and at a slant. Be careful on the site you chose. Some next to the water's edge are short and slant down. For a class A, we were in site 50, a great spot that's level. Site 48 is next to it also good for a class A. All sites are 30 amp. If you don't have a few hoses to get your tank filled, just stop at one of the faucets by the road. The dump station is out by the entrance. This will be our place to stay next year. A mile and a half or so is an Apple store for food, and close to it are subway,fuel, and a laundry mat.
